Transportation in Haleiwa, Hawaii, is primarily car-centric, with residents relying on their cars for commuting and running errands. The traffic levels for driving can vary, with peak hours often seeing more congestion. Unfortunately, Haleiwa does not have a public transportation system, so owning a car is essential for getting around. While there are no major highways or freeways directly in Haleiwa, the Kamehameha Highway runs through the town, providing access to other parts of the island.
What is life like in Haleiwa?
Living in Haleiwa, Hawaii offers a unique experience with its breathtaking landscape. The town is surrounded by lush green mountains and stunning ocean views, creating a picturesque backdrop for residents. The weather is consistently warm and tropical, with plenty of sunshine year-round. Job opportunities in Haleiwa are diverse, ranging from agriculture and fishing to hospitality and retail. Residents can enjoy a variety of outdoor activities such as surfing, hiking, and exploring the nearby beaches and trails.
